Degree in Speech-Language Pathology, active SLP license and 1+ year of Speech-Language Pathology experience required. Applicants who do not meet these qualifications will not be considered.
Make a meaningful impact in the lives of students while growing professionally in a full-time, onsite role supporting K-12 learners. This dynamic contract opportunity runs from September 2 through June 25, with regular hours of 7:45 am to 3:20 pm, providing continuity and work-life balance throughout the academic year.
In this position, you will collaborate with educators and families to develop treatment plans, assess student speech and language needs, and deliver direct intervention services in a supportive school setting. Bring your expertise and commitment to fostering student success, working closely with a team that values professional input and compassion.
What we’re looking for:
- Master's degree in Speech-Language Pathology
- Current Certificate of Clinical Competence in Speech-Language Pathology (CCC-SLP), or Clinical Fellowship Year (CFY) eligibility
- Previous experience delivering speech, language, and communication services within school, pediatric, or teletherapy settings
- Passion for serving diverse K-12 student populations with varied needs
- Knowledge of IEP process and comfort collaborating with multidisciplinary teams
- Strong communication, organization, and documentation skills
Key responsibilities include:
- Conduct assessments and develop individualized treatment plans for students
- Provide direct speech-language therapy and support across K-12 grade levels
- Participate in IEP meetings and contribute to comprehensive student evaluations
- Consult with teachers, support staff, and families to implement effective strategies
- Maintain thorough and timely documentation according to district requirements
